Saffron Cardamom Chicken is a delightful fusion of rich and aromatic spices, creating a luxurious dish that is both flavorful and comforting. Originating from the Middle Eastern and South Asian regions, this dish is celebrated for its use of saffron and cardamom, which impart a warm and exotic fragrance. The chicken is marinated in a blend of yogurt, saffron-infused water, and spices, then gently cooked to tender perfection. The addition of onions, garlic, and ginger enhances its depth of flavor, making it both a feast for the senses and a beloved main course. Directions
Step 1
Soak saffron in 2 tablespoons of warm water for 10 minutes.
Step 2
In a bowl, mix yogurt, saffron water, cardamom, salt, and pepper.
Step 3
Add chicken to the marinade, ensuring it is well coated. Let it marinate for at least 30 minutes.
Step 4
Heat olive oil in a large pan over medium heat, and sauté onions until golden brown.
Step 5
Add garlic and ginger; cook for 2 more minutes.
Step 6
Add marinated chicken and cook until it’s browned on all sides.
Step 7
Reduce heat to low, cover the pan, and let chicken simmer for 20-25 minutes until cooked through.
